Installing a home Electric Vehicle (EV) charger in Australia in 2026 typically costs between $1,200 and $4,500, including both the charger unit and professional electrical installation. The final price depends significantly on the charger model, the complexity of your home’s electrical setup, and whether a switchboard upgrade is required. While a standard 7kW single-phase installation on a modern switchboard might sit around the $1,800 - $2,500 mark, older homes or those requiring a three-phase upgrade can push costs towards the higher end of the range.
EV adoption in Australia is accelerating, with electric and plug-in hybrid vehicles accounting for a record 35.8% of new passenger car sales in June 2026. With approximately 80% of EV charging occurring at home, understanding installation costs is crucial for new and prospective owners.
What Drives Home EV Charger Installation Costs?
The total cost of installing a home EV charger is a sum of several key components:
- The EV Charger Unit: The hardware itself varies widely in price based on brand, power output (7kW single-phase vs. 22kW three-phase), and smart features like solar integration or load management.
- Electrical Installation Labour: This covers the licensed electrician’s time to run a dedicated circuit from your switchboard to the charger location, mount the unit, and complete all necessary wiring and safety checks.
- Installation Complexity: The distance between your switchboard and the desired charger location, whether cabling needs to be run through walls or trenched outdoors, and the overall accessibility of your electrical system can significantly impact labour costs.
- Switchboard Upgrades: Many homes built before the 1990s have older ceramic fuse boards or insufficient capacity to handle the additional load of an EV charger. A switchboard upgrade can add $800 to $2,500 to the total cost.
- Single-Phase vs. Three-Phase Power: Most Australian homes have single-phase power, limiting charging to around 7.4kW. If you desire faster 11kW or 22kW charging and your home has (or can be upgraded to) three-phase power, the installation will be more complex and costly, typically ranging from $2,500 to $4,500 all-in.
The national average cost for an EV charger installation, including hardware and basic setup, was $2,237 as of July 2026.
Popular Home EV Chargers and Their Installed Costs in 2026
Here’s a comparison of some popular Type 2 home EV chargers available in Australia and their typical installed price ranges for a standard single-phase setup. Prices are indicative and can vary by state and installer.
| Charger Model | Power Output | Key Features | Typical Installed Price (AUD) | Warranty |
|---|---|---|---|---|
| Tesla Wall Connector Gen 3 | 7.4kW (1-ph), 11kW (3-ph) | Tesla app integration, sleek design, long cable | $1,500 - $2,500 | 4 years |
| myenergi Zappi v2.1 | 7.4kW (1-ph), 22kW (3-ph) | Best for solar diversion, Eco/Eco+ modes, works with any solar inverter | $1,650 - $2,800 | 3 years |
| Wallbox Pulsar Plus | 7.4kW (1-ph), 22kW (3-ph) | Compact, excellent app, OCPP 1.6, Eco-Smart solar | $1,200 - $2,800 | 2-3 years |
| Evnex E2 Flex | 7.4kW (1-ph) | Australian-designed, off-peak scheduling, solar-upgradeable | $1,410 - $1,700 | 4 years |
| ZJ Beny BCP-A2 | 7.4kW (1-ph) | Budget-friendly smart charger, OCPP, solar CT clamp | $700 - $1,200 | Varies |
| Ocular IQ Home Solar | 7.4kW (1-ph) | Australian support, solar divert, load management | $1,400 - $2,400 | 5 years |
Note: Tesla Wall Connector does not have a built-in solar divert feature without a Tesla Powerwall, but can be integrated with third-party apps like Charge HQ for solar-aware charging.
State-by-State Rebates and Incentives for EV Charger Installation (2026)
While federal incentives primarily target EV purchases (like the FBT exemption for novated leases, which can save $5,000 - $20,000+ on the vehicle itself), direct rebates for home EV charger installation are limited and vary by state.
- Australian Capital Territory (ACT): The Sustainable Household Scheme offers low-interest loans (3% interest, up to $15,000) for eligible households to purchase and install EV chargers, solar systems, batteries, and other energy-efficient upgrades.
- New South Wales (NSW): While no direct rebate for home chargers exists, the NSW Home Energy Saver program offers zero-interest loans of up to $15,000 for eligible upgrades, including Level 2 EV chargers. Targeted discounts for lower-income households are expected later in 2026.
- South Australia (SA): The EV Smart Charging Subsidy offers $2,000 back on a smart EV charger (7kW or above) for SA residents and businesses. The charger must be smart-enabled with remote management capabilities.
- Northern Territory (NT): The Electric Vehicle Charger Scheme, which provided a $1,000 rebate for home charger installations, closed on June 30, 2026.
- Queensland (QLD) & Western Australia (WA): Currently, neither Queensland nor Western Australia offers a direct rebate or loan program for home EV charger installation.
Always check the latest information from your state government’s energy or transport department, as these schemes can change rapidly.
Optimising Your EV Charging with Solar
If you have a rooftop solar system, integrating it with a smart EV charger is a highly effective way to reduce your charging costs and maximise your solar self-consumption. Chargers like the Zappi are designed to automatically divert surplus solar energy to your EV, allowing you to charge for free during daylight hours.
Many smart chargers offer features like:
- Solar Diversion Modes: Prioritise charging using only excess solar power.
- Time-of-Use (ToU) Tariff Optimisation: Schedule charging during off-peak hours when electricity rates are cheapest (e.g., as low as 8c/kWh on some EV-specific plans).
- Dynamic Load Management: Prevents overloading your home’s electrical supply by adjusting charging speed based on other household electricity use.

Considerations for Apartment and Strata Dwellers
Installing an EV charger in an apartment or strata property presents unique challenges due to shared infrastructure and body corporate rules. Costs can be higher due to additional cabling, load management systems for shared electrical infrastructure, and administrative fees for approvals. Solutions and costs for these scenarios can start from $1,000 for shared systems. Choosing a Qualified Installer
It is a legal requirement in Australia that EV charger installation is carried out by a licensed electrician. They must issue a Certificate of Compliance for Electrical Work (CCEW) upon completion to ensure safety and maintain your home insurance validity. Always choose an electrician with experience in EV charger installations and get multiple quotes to compare.
